| namespace tonic { |
| class DartGCVisitor; |
| struct DartWrapperInfo; |
| |
| // DartWrappable is a base class that you can inherit from in order to be |
| // exposed to Dart code as an interface. |
| class DartWrappable { |
| public: |
| enum DartNativeFields { |
| kPeerIndex, // Must be first to work with Dart_GetNativeReceiver. |
| kWrapperInfoIndex, |
| kNumberOfNativeFields, |
| }; |
| |
| DartWrappable() : dart_wrapper_(nullptr) {} |
| |
| // Subclasses that wish to expose a new interface must override this function |
| // and provide information about their wrapper. There is no need to call your |
| // base class's implementation of this function. |
| virtual const DartWrapperInfo& GetDartWrapperInfo() const = 0; |
| |
| // Subclasses that wish to integrate with the Dart garbage collector should |
| // override this function. Please call your base class's AcceptDartGCVisitor |
| // at the end of your override. |
| virtual void AcceptDartGCVisitor(DartGCVisitor& visitor) const; |
| |
| Dart_Handle CreateDartWrapper(DartState* dart_state); |
| void AssociateWithDartWrapper(Dart_NativeArguments args); |
| Dart_WeakPersistentHandle dart_wrapper() const { return dart_wrapper_; } |
| |
| protected: |
| virtual ~DartWrappable(); |
| |
| private: |
| static void FinalizeDartWrapper(void* isolate_callback_data, |
| Dart_WeakPersistentHandle wrapper, |
| void* peer); |
| |
| Dart_WeakPersistentHandle dart_wrapper_; |
| |
| DISALLOW_COPY_AND_ASSIGN(DartWrappable); |
| }; |
